Transaction 121ae215329c7c162f2991dc4bf84e65523a70befadbe218370883f6aad6959b
2 Input
2 Outputs
- 121ae215329c7c162f2991dc4bf84e65523a70befadbe218370883f6aad6959b:0
- 121ae215329c7c162f2991dc4bf84e65523a70befadbe218370883f6aad6959b:1
value 640692
address 3Nca6yL4TtdPfq2iwyJksKQHXPAAF97oie
value 16179474
address 1PGGgyHKQ9UH5Jdzxa46tWQ7Wek7rpDnBv